Careers Fair

Moreton Hall’s annual Careers Fair is returning for 2024.

The event, which is one of the leading providers of post Sixth Form Advice, will be taking place in Moreton Hall’s Sports Hall from 10am until 1pm on the Wednesday 7 February.

The Fair promises to be yet another success, offering a range of advice to pupils. With over 50 exhibitors in attendance, the Careers Fair is one of the largest in the region and there is something for everyone, with a mixture of Universities and Employers going to be in attendance. This includes The University of Oxford, The University of Cambridge as well as employers like the British Army, BBC Radio Shropshire and Harper Collins Publishers.

There will also be seminars run by Old Moretonian (2018) Georgina Lang who will be giving valuable insights into the Oxbridge application process as well as Phil Garner and Marcus Burnett who will give insight into studying overseas.

Local schools have also been invited to join Moreton girls to understand how to kick start their career and recognise their potential. Sessions like this are invaluable to pupils, who may be undecided on their next steps or simply need further guidance on how to achieve their goals. The Careers Fair can also open them up to consider new paths, with an ever growing number of industries and jobs available.

Head of Careers at Moreton Hall, Catherine Ashworth commented: “We are excited to be hosting one of the largest University and Careers events in the region again this year. It is essential for students to have the opportunity to engage face-to-face with Higher Education providers and employers if they are to make the right choices for their futures. With so many academic and vocational options to choose from, thorough research at an early age is essential. The event is free and open to any Year 11, 12 and 13 students in the local area, so please take advantage of the opportunity – we would be delighted to welcome you.”
